Describe the biggest difference in your daily life.
The biggest difference in my daily life is happiness reason being, this cash helped me hire agricultural labour because I under went surgery and I can't do garden work. Secondly this money enabled me seek advanced treatment for the surgery. Lastly, I managed to buy household items that were lacking in my household courtesy of GiveDirectly.
Describe the moment when you received your money. How did you feel?
I was so happy the moment I received my transfer. I kept calm though my neighbours were dancing and ululating upon receiving this money.
What did you spend your first transfer on?
I deposited some money for the purchase of land, I used some to acquire household items like chairs, Jerry cans and utensils. I have saved some money for future use. I spent part on farming activities since I had surgery that prevents me from doing garden work.

What does receiving this money mean to you?
When I receive this money, I will buy agricultural land and Cattle. I will grow crops on the land that I have acquired and when I harvest, I will sell them. I will buy cattle for livestock raising so that my income goes up for both crops and livestock. Then out of this income is where I will build an ironsheets house and other necessities.
What is the happiest part of your day?
The happiest part of my day is in the evening when I have finnished doing most of the work. Its the time I relax.
What is the biggest hardship you've faced in your life?
The biggest hardship I have faced is lack of money fully help in facilitating our household's needs. My husband has 3 women and he earns little money that can sustain all of us.
